ISCM 2018 in China: Australian works submitted
The Australian ISCM section's official submission for the 2018 ISCM World Music Days in Beijing, China (19-26 May 2018) has been lodged, and includes the following works:
Lisa
Cheney:
When we speak for cello and pre-recorded sound
Bruce
Crossman:
Garden of fire for mezzo-soprano, percussion, and
piano
Andrew
Ford:
Raga for electric guitar and orchestra
Gordon
Kerry:
Making signs for flute, clarinet, piano, violin, and
cello
Nicole
Murphy:
Spinning top for piano trio
Margery
Smith:
Humanity washed ashore version for bass clarinet and
video
Congratulations to these composers on their selection. The festival will now consider which works it will select for inclusion in the festival program - at least one work from each official submission will be performed during the festival.
